'Afraid to manage kitchen': Pazhayidom says won't return to State Kalolsavam to prepare food

Kozhikode: Pazhayidom Mohanan Naboothiri has decided not to return to the Kerala State School Kalolsavam festival to prepare food. Following the new controversies over food prepared for the Kalolsavam, Pazhayidom said he was afraid to manage the kitchen and it is difficult to move forward.

“These are times when the poisonous seeds of caste and communalism are sown even in matters relating to diet of teenagers. I am thinking about how to face these matters. These situations are quite disturbing,” he told Mathrubhumi News.

Pazhayidom added that the Kalolsavam kitchens were close to his heart. The controversies are hard to comprehend, he said. Pazhayidom added that he does not think his presence is relevant in the kitchens where eating habits are changing.

As many as two crore children have been fed so far. That happiness is more than enough to live from here on, he said.

Pazhayidom has been preparing food at Kalolsavam stages since 2005. His reaction comes at a time when the controversy related to serving non-veg food at Kalolsavam stages surfaced.
